SQLite封装与查询入库筛选技术实践指南
需积分: 5 154 浏览量
更新于2024-12-15
收藏 4KB ZIP 举报
资源摘要信息:"SQLite封装使用以及查询入库筛选的使用"
SQLite是一种轻量级的数据库,它作为一个库文件存在,可以很方便地集成到应用程序中。SQLite支持标准的SQL语句,允许用户执行复杂的查询和数据操作。SQLite适用于需要嵌入数据库的应用程序,例如移动应用、桌面软件以及小型Web应用。由于它不需要单独的数据库服务器进程,因此能够降低系统复杂性和维护成本。
SQLite封装通常是指将SQLite库的功能封装成类或者模块,以便在编程中更方便地使用。封装后的SQLite接口可以提供简单易用的API,隐藏底层的SQL语句实现细节,从而让开发者能够专注于应用逻辑的开发。
在进行数据库操作时,一般会遵循以下几个步骤:
1. 初始化和配置SQLite环境:在程序中加载SQLite库并初始化环境,设置数据库连接。
2. 创建数据库和表:如果需要,可以编写SQL语句创建新的数据库文件或者数据库表。
3. 数据库连接:建立与SQLite数据库的连接,以便进行后续的查询和操作。
4. SQL语句执行:通过封装后的接口执行SQL语句,包括数据的增加、删除、修改和查询(CRUD)。
5. 查询结果处理:对于查询操作,需要处理SQL语句返回的结果集。
6. 事务管理:对数据库的操作通常需要支持事务处理,以保证数据的一致性和完整性。
7. 错误处理:对于执行过程中可能出现的错误,应当提供相应的处理机制。
8. 断开连接:操作完成后,应当正确断开与数据库的连接,释放相关资源。
在本资源中,提供的文件 sqloperator.cpp 和 sqloperator.h 可能是封装了SQLite操作的一个库文件和相应的头文件。sqloperator.cpp 可能包含SQLite操作的具体实现,如数据库连接、SQL执行和结果处理等;而 sqloperator.h 可能定义了相关的类和方法接口,为用户提供操作SQLite数据库的接口。readme.md 文件则可能包含了使用该封装库的说明文档,说明如何在项目中引用、配置和使用这些封装好的接口。
此外,查询入库筛选是指在执行查询操作时,通过SQL语句中的WHERE子句对结果集进行条件限制,只返回满足特定条件的数据。入库通常指的是将数据存入数据库,可以是通过INSERT语句将新的数据行添加到表中。在实际应用中,这些操作需要结合业务逻辑,设计合理的数据模型和查询策略,以达到最佳的性能和使用效果。
2017-04-21 上传
2009-07-07 上传
2010-11-02 上传
2019-04-22 上传
134 浏览量
354 浏览量
2012-10-09 上传
2010-07-01 上传
2012-06-01 上传
PHP代码
- 粉丝: 1w+
- 资源: 79